Let’s start with schools. Schools are places where a lot of energy is consumed every day. There are classrooms that need lighting, computers and other electronic devices that are constantly in use, and heating or cooling systems to keep the environment comfortable. Solar glass can play a huge role here.
First off, solar glass can generate electricity right on the spot. You know how schools usually have large windows and facades? Well, instead of just being regular glass, these can be replaced with solar glass panels. These panels absorb sunlight and convert it into electricity. This means that schools can reduce their reliance on the traditional power grid. And let’s face it, with electricity bills always on the rise, any way to cut down on costs is a win.
For example, a school in sunny California installed solar glass on its new building extension. The solar glass not only provided a modern and sleek look to the school but also generated a significant amount of electricity. The school was able to use this electricity to power the lights in the corridors and some of the smaller electronic devices in the classrooms. Over a year, they saw a noticeable drop in their electricity expenses.
Another great thing about solar glass in schools is that it’s an excellent educational tool. Teachers can use the solar glass system as a real – world example to teach students about renewable energy. They can explain how the sun’s energy is harnessed and converted into usable electricity. This hands – on learning experience can inspire the next generation of environmentalists and scientists.
Now, let’s talk about the durability of solar glass. Schools are busy places, with students running around and all sorts of activities going on. Solar glass is designed to be tough. It can withstand minor impacts and is also resistant to scratches. So, even if there’s a little bit of roughhousing around the windows, the solar glass will still be in good shape and continue to do its job.
Moving on to hospitals. Hospitals are even more energy – intensive than schools. They have life – saving equipment that needs to be running 24/7, like ventilators, monitors, and refrigeration units for storing vaccines and medications. Any power outage can be a matter of life and death.
Solar glass can provide a reliable source of backup power. In case of a grid failure, the electricity generated by the solar glass can keep the essential equipment running until the main power is restored. This adds an extra layer of safety and security for the patients.
For instance, a hospital in a remote area installed solar glass on its rooftop. During a severe storm that knocked out the power grid, the solar glass was able to power the emergency lights and the critical care unit. This allowed the medical staff to continue treating patients without any major disruptions.
In addition to backup power, solar glass can also help hospitals reduce their carbon footprint. As more and more people are becoming environmentally conscious, hospitals are under pressure to adopt sustainable practices. By using solar glass, hospitals can show that they are committed to reducing their environmental impact.
The aesthetics of solar glass are also a plus for hospitals. A well – designed solar glass installation can give a modern and high – tech look to the hospital building. This can have a positive psychological impact on patients, making them feel more at ease in a more contemporary and forward – thinking environment.
Now, I know what you’re thinking. "Is solar glass expensive?" Well, the initial investment might be a bit higher compared to regular glass. But when you consider the long – term savings on electricity bills, the educational value in schools, and the life – saving potential in hospitals, it’s definitely worth it. And over time, as the technology improves and production scales up, the cost of solar glass is likely to come down even further.
There are some challenges, though. One of the main challenges is the efficiency of solar glass. Currently, the efficiency of solar glass is not as high as that of traditional solar panels. But researchers are constantly working on improving this. They’re looking for new materials and better manufacturing processes to increase the amount of electricity that solar glass can generate.
Another challenge is the installation process. Solar glass needs to be installed correctly to ensure maximum efficiency and safety. It’s not something that can be done by just anyone. You need trained professionals who understand the technical aspects of solar glass installation.
